刚性转子动平衡现场检测系统的硬件设计

摘    要:基于传感器.计算机的设计思想,通过系统硬件的选型和信号处理电路的设计,组成以PCL-818L数据采集卡为核心的刚性转子动平衡现场检测系统.检测系统软件使用Visual C 编写,可在Win32环境下运行.与传统检测方法相比较,该系统不仅人机交互性强、操作简便,而且具有工作效率高、生产成本低等优势,比较适用于单件转子拆装比较困难的场合.

Hardware design of dynamic balance field testing system for rigid rotors
